Bathroom floor covering
Try to prevent need to put carpetings on the restroom flooring, according to the survey it is not as well favoured. The study showed that the favored flooring covering was ceramic tiles, with 75 per cent claiming they "loved" a tiled washroom floor. Popular plastic floor covering has actually not yet shed its area in the bathroom, with more than 61 per cent saying they didn't have any type of solid likes or dislikes in the direction of it.
When choosing your restroom floor covering, floor tiles is the favoured option, however if the spending plan is tight, then vinyl floor covering will not allow you down.
Aside from the flooring, ensure your home windows look appealing. When it involves dressing your restroom windows, stay away from those washroom nets and material drapes. The study revealed that 94 per cent said they favoured blinds in the restroom to curtains.
Shower power
When preparing the design of your restroom, one of the most essential elements to think about is putting a shower. Some restrooms do not have appropriate area to consist of a shower work area, so analyze your alternatives. Consider installing a shower over the bath if space is limited.
The survey showed that 94 per cent of its participants thought that a shower in a washroom was really important, and 81 per cent said they preferred a separate shower enclosure in a big shower room. Nearly 65 percent stated their ideal would be a power shower, while 27 per cent chosen mixer showers, as well as just 12 percent selected electrical showers.
If you have actually picked a shower over the bathroom, after that consider placing a fixed glass screen instead of a shower curtain. It may cost a few added pounds, yet majority of the study's factors favored a set glass display to a shower drape.
Choosing your tub
As opposed to typical belief, adding a whirlpool bath to enhance residential property value doesn't always work. So if you're contemplating selling your residential or commercial property, try to stay clear of acquiring a whirlpool bath in the hopes of getting extra revenue.
The survey revealed that near 53 percent of its individuals were not phased by them, while just a tiny 38 percent of individuals "enjoyed" them. Remarkably, 62 percent claimed they had "no strong view" towards corner bathrooms either, which suggests the typical rectangle-shaped bathrooms still hold influence versus their beautified counter components.
Hello there simpleness
From as far back as the 1960s much emphasis was put on strong colour in the shower room. Patterned wall tiles of nautical animals and also outrageous colours were the pattern, along with plastic. Plastic bathroom décor was the craze, from bold orange, olive environment-friendly, mustard yellow and also chocolate brownish coloured toothbrush, soap and towel owners, to thick patterned plastic shower curtains that screamed colours of the boldest nature.
As the moments went on, the 1970s as well as early 1980s became a duration when gold shower room dealings with as well as furnishing, such as faucets, towel rails as well as toilet roll holders, were considered extremely trendy. These ostentatious gold cut functions were all the rage, and also shower room decoration was 'loud'. Included in this were those once fascinating shower room suites in colours avocado, coral reefs pink, and delicious chocolate brown. Bathroom colour has actually changed dramatically over the past years, and tones have come to be much more neutral, often with a tip of colour that adds a corresponding vigour to the total plan.
Of the many hundreds of individuals who participated in Plumbworld's recent bathroom study, an overwhelming 82 per cent claimed they "disliked" the once pietistic avocado as well as coral pink washroom suites, colours remnant of 1970s and also 1980s, which are usually characterised as being dark as well as dull.
According to the study, chrome restroom faucets were much liked to gold.
So, when designing and also embellishing your washroom keep those dark colours away, consider white collections, as well as go with chrome repairings and also furnishings rather than fancy gold.

The 5 Benefits Of Renovating Your Bathroom
Looking for simple renovations that will give your home a face lift? Start with your bathroom, especially if you have pink tile and a baby blue toilet. Outdated bathrooms can stop potential buyers in their tracks. Even if you're not looking to sell, it's nice to feel like you're living in the current decade. Besides increasing the value of your home, the bathroom can be a place to get creative and have some fun. Here are five major benefits a bathroom re-do can offer:
Increase your home's value
According to HGTV.com, a minor bathroom remodel gives you a 102% return at resale. A minor remodel encompasses replacing the tub, tile surround, floor, toilet, sink, vanity, and fixtures, then perhaps finishing off the project with a fresh coat of paint on the walls. As you renovate, keep in mind the color and decorating trends of today and if those trends will have lasting value in the future.
Save money now
Replacing leaky faucets, adding aerators, and installing an on-demand water heater and a water-efficient toilet will save you big bucks on utility costs.
Become a more peaceful oasis
Performing your daily ablutions in a messy, unattractive space with old, substandard fixtures can be a source of stress. With a renovation, you can unwind in a claw-foot tub and dry off afterwards with heated towels. You can choose colors and textures that will help you relax and soothe stress away, taking you to your happy place.
Reduce clutter
Poorly designed bathrooms invite clutter, so when you renovate you can increase storage capacity with the smart designs available in today's cabinetry. You can finally find discreet homes for your towels, cleaners, toiletries, and medicines.
Become more eco-friendly
You can reclaim and repurpose an older porcelain sink, saving it from a landfill. Or you can buy new fixtures and materials from companies developing products that are energy-efficient, low-tox, biodegradable, and/or recyclable.
